    What is Dr. Sara Ross's specialty?

    Dr. Ross is a Pediatric Critical Care Medicine Specialist near Boston, MA. A pediatrician specialized in advanced life support for children, from term and near-term neonates to adolescents, with expertise in managing critical care for life-threatening organ system failures in both medical and surgical patients. This specialist is skilled in supporting vital physiological functions and often takes on administrative responsibilities within intensive care units, coordinating patient care and collaborating closely with other specialists to ensure comprehensive treatment.     Is this Dr. Sara Ross aff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Ross is affiliated with Tufts Medical Center which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
